Chicken Hot Pot with a twist
I made a chicken hot pot, but added Pasta not potatoes as an experiment, as we are trying to keep carbohydrates to a minimum..#onerecipieonetree
Steps
- 1
Peel and slice carrots into thin rounds, throw into a crock pot or large oven dish
- 2
Peel and slice the Onions, add to pot
- 3
Take off outside leaves from the Brussel Sprouts, cut into quarters add to pot
- 4
Peel off outside skin from the Garlic, cut into small pieces then flatten on the cutting board with the flat of the knife. Add to pot
- 5
Measure out the cups of Pasta, add to pot
- 6
Cut the Chicken meat into spoon-size pieces, add to pot.
- 7
Drain the chick peas, add to pot with the complete contents of the tin of Tomatoes
- 8
Boil the kettle and make up 1 Litre (2 pints), of chicken stock with the cubes. Stir the contents of the pot well, and pour over the stock.
- 9
Cook for about 2 hours on high heat in the crock pot, or medium- high in the oven for about 2 hours. Stir occasionally, to make sure the chicken gets cooked throughout the dish.
- 10
Serve with slices of bread if required. (Can be frozen.) Enjoy!!
